簡單的計算器
let命令 是bash中用于計算的工具,提供常用運算符還提供了方冪**
運算符。在變量的房屋計算中不需要加上$
來表示變量,如果表達式的值是非0,那么返回的狀態值是0;否則,返回的狀態值是1。
let arg [arg ...] #arg代表運算式
自加操作let no++
自減操作let no--
簡寫形式let no+=10
,let no-=20
,分別等同于let no=no+10,``let no=no-20
#!/bin/bash
let a=5+4 b=9-3
echo $a $b
#!/bin/bash
let "t1 = ((a = 5 + 3, b = 7 - 1, c = 15 - 4))"
echo "t1 = $t1, a = $a, b = $b"